Skip to content

一个简单的前后端分离单页blog应用,后端接口使用laravel5.4开发接口,前端使用webpack vuejs实现单页应用,后台使用iview2UI组件库

Notifications You must be signed in to change notification settings

locxiang/laravel5.4-webpack2-Vuejs2-iview2-spa-demo

 
 

Repository files navigation

spa demo

一个简单的前后端分离单页blog应用,后端接口使用laravel5.4,前端使用webpack vuejs实现单页应用,后台使用iview2UI组件库

技术栈 laravel5.4 + webpack2 + Vuejs2 + vue-router + vue-resource + iview2

安装composer包

composer install

运行迁移文件

    php artisan migrate

如果需要测试数据可以运行seeder文件,会生成后台账号[admin admin]和测试数据

    php artisan db:seed

进入views-src目录安装前端资源

修改src/config/config.js 配置文件,设置api_domain cdn

# install dependencies
npm install

# serve with hot reload at localhost:8080
npm run dev

# build for production with minification
npm run build

# build for production and view the bundle analyzer report
npm run build --report

安装完成

  • /index.html 首页地址
  • /login.html 后台登录地址
  • /admin.html 后台首页地址

About

一个简单的前后端分离单页blog应用,后端接口使用laravel5.4开发接口,前端使用webpack vuejs实现单页应用,后台使用iview2UI组件库

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• PHP 62.0%
  • Vue 20.2%
  • JavaScript 13.6%
  • HTML 3.9%
  • ApacheConf 0.3%